One real gripe: The Wii is backward-compatible with the GameCube, but you have to use GameCube controllers. Given the way we (and most folks, I'm sure) have our Wii set up, it's not a good idea to use corded controllers, since you block the screen. I'm still hooking up the ol' Cube to play that shiznit.

However, a wireless GameCube controller would be an ideal solution. Trouble is, stupid Nintendo stopped producing the Wavebird. You've got to get a third-party controller. Reviews are bad, and my experience is that they're generally not as well-made. (In most things, I wouldn't care about the brand. But all my off-brand corded GC controllers broke within a year, and I'd rather that not happen with a more expensive wireless one.)

Still, I might get one, to play the classic games and one-player GC games.

But, then again, it's easy to hook up the Cube, and the classic controller is cheaper than a third-party wireless dealio.
